Assess Your Current Wardrobe Assessing your current wardrobe is the first step to find your signature style. This helps you see what you own and what suits you best. It also shows what you do not have but need. Take your time. Be honest about what you wear and what you don’t. This makes building your style easier and clearer. Sort Your Clothes Take all your clothes out. Lay them on your bed or floor. Sort them into groups: keep, maybe, and donate or toss. Keep only what fits and feels right. Let go of old or worn-out items. Note Favorite Pieces Look at the clothes you kept. Notice which ones you wear most. Think about why you like them. Is it the color, shape, or comfort? Write down these favorite items and details. Identify Gaps And Needs Check what is missing in your wardrobe. Do you lack basic items or trendy pieces? Find clothes that match your lifestyle and personality. Make a list of what you need to complete your style. Evaluate Your Lifestyle Evaluating your lifestyle is a key step in finding your signature style. Your daily routines and environment shape the clothes and accessories that suit you best. This step helps you choose items that fit your life, not just your taste. Consider Daily Activities Think about what you do every day. Are you active and on the move? Do you spend time at home or outdoors? Your clothes should match your typical activities. Comfortable and practical choices work best for busy days. Account For Work And Social Events Work and social life influence your wardrobe. Do you attend formal meetings or casual gatherings? Your style needs to fit these settings. A mix of professional and relaxed pieces keeps you ready for anything. Factor In Climate And Comfort The weather affects what you wear each day. Warm clothes suit cold climates, while light fabrics work better in heat. Comfort is important too. Choose fabrics and fits that feel good all day long.
